    I didn't really have a plan when I started, I just knew I had to lose weight. So I started with Mitch Gaylord's Melt It Off. Then I did Jillian Michael's 30 Day Shred. Once I completed the 3 levels I moved on to Insanity. I started going to the gym in the mornings and did the workouts at work. I probably exercised 4-5 days a week. I also changed my eating habits because I'm a junk food junkie and I love cereal, not the good ones but the bad ones. So after doing all of that in 2010 I've managed to keep off 27lbs for the year. I had dropped 35lbs total in 2010 but I lost focus from Halloween to Christmas. Bad me. But I'm back on track now. I guess my overall plan was to just stay focused, move more and eat less.

    I lost 15 lbs from sometime in January 2010 to June 2010 that was about that was about 9% of my starting weight. I did that through diet alone following weight watchers program, which is a great one. I didn't practise it as well as I should have and the real weightloss kicked in when I followed the program, packed my lunch and quit eating out. Lots of fruits and veggies and water and I do best with a higher protein plan...grilled chicken and veggies for lunch instead of a sandwhich. Plan your meals. As many times before, I could only go so far without excercise...so I joined a program at our local recreation facility that involved being on a team and meeting with a trainer twice a week..and also joining this site to track my food. Converting to calorie counting versus the WW points, was not a big deal. I didn't really change how I ate.. WW to a degree counts the calories for you. So, once I kicked in excercise and continued to eat clean...I lost another 13.5 lbs and a TON of inches in 12 weeks.
